What is the historic background of the Glenorchy area?
Glenorchy was first occupied in 1804 and grew from agricultural roots, especially orchards, into a suburban city after World War II. It became an official city in 1964 and today is a working‑class suburb with a rich community history.
Is there any known environmental concern for the Glenorchy region?
The nearby Risdon Zinc Works in Lutana has been identified as a source of medium‑level air pollutants such as NOx and SO₂ for postcodes covering Glenorchy. While the area remains popular, prospective occupants should be aware of these emissions reports.
